Interview with Tivo User Experience Director

PVRBlog got an interview with Margret Schmidt, the Director of User Experience at Tivo. She explains how much work it takes to create great user interfaces. Although it looks simple, it certainly isn't as Apple's MP3 competitors can surely attest.

The design concept is a walkthrough of the most frequent tasks we expect users to undertake. If the stakeholders believe the concept meets the requirements, we begin usability testing of the design. TiVo has an on-site lab and a strong research team. Typically we will create a fully functional prototype that we can display on a TV and control with a TiVo remote -- it feels just like the real thing! Based on the findings, we iterate on the design. (Some times *many* iterations!)
